Sumitomo Electric Raises Full-Year Profit Forecast on Surging AI Data Center Optics Demand, Q1 Operating Profit Jumps 61%

Bloomberg Japan
Overview
Sumitomo Electric Industries has revised its full-year sales and profit targets upwards, driven by a significant increase in demand for optical wiring equipment and devices for data centers, fueled by the rapidly expanding generative AI market. The company reported a robust 61% year-on-year increase in operating profit for its first fiscal quarter, substantially exceeding market expectations. This strong performance underscores the global rise in demand for high-speed, large-capacity optical communication infrastructure critical for AI processing, solidifying Sumitomo Electric’s technological advantage and market leadership in the optical communication sector.

Business Details

This robust performance is primarily attributed to strong demand across its product portfolio, including optical fiber cables, optical connectors, and optical modules for the data center market. The construction of AI clusters necessitates low-loss, high-density optical wiring capable of terabit-scale high-speed data transmission. Sumitomo Electric leverages its extensive expertise in optical communication technology to meet these critical market needs. Components for cutting-edge optical transceivers and interconnect solutions within data centers have been particularly strong contributors to both revenue and profit. The company continues to invest heavily in R&D to address next-generation optical communication technologies, such as 800G and 1.6T, further strengthening its competitive edge.

Background & Context

The global generative AI boom is creating immense business opportunities, not only for the semiconductor industry but also for the foundational data center infrastructure that supports it, particularly in optical communications. As AI training and inference scales, data transfer volumes between servers, racks, and data centers are exploding, pushing conventional copper cabling to its limits in terms of power consumption and bandwidth. This trend is accelerating the shift towards optical fibers and devices, benefiting key suppliers like Sumitomo Electric Industries. The company’s revised outlook exemplifies how AI is driving substantial physical infrastructure investment, beyond just computational power.
